How can I create a desktop shortcut to a printer's queue on Windows 7 Home Premium 64 bit?

1I was just coming to delete this question. I did it by dragging the See What's Printing button to the desktop. When I did what you were saying, the shortcut opened printer's main page and I still had to click on "See what's printing" or "Printer:ready" to see the queue.
